Abstract

A method for transmitting data streams in a multiple input multiple output (MIMO) system is provided, where each data stream is mapped to multiple layers in an MIMO channel space for transmission, and the method includes: performing inter-layer interleaving for N data streams to obtain N interleaved data streams; mapping the N interleaved data streams respectively to N layers in the MIMO channel space, and transmitting the N interleaved data streams that are mapped to the N layers. By using the method of the present invention, a combined CQI can be used in a better way to improve MIMO transmission performance. Further, an impact of inter-layer interference is canceled by using an interference cancellation technology (for example, an SIC technology) based on the inter-layer interleaving.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method for transmitting four data streams in a multiple input multiple output (MIMO) system, wherein four data streams are mapped to four layers in an MIMO channel space for transmission, wherein the four data streams are grouped into two groups, and the two groups are processed by two transport channel processing units separately, and the method comprises:
 performing inter-layer interleaving for two data streams in each group to obtain two interleaved data streams;   mapping the two interleaved data streams respectively to two layers in the MIMO channel space; and   transmitting the two interleaved data streams that are mapped to the two layers;   wherein when transmitting the two interleaved data streams is performed, spectrum spreading and scrambling processing are separately performed for the two interleaved data streams, precoding is performed for each code channel or channel by multiplying a coding coefficient, a common pilot channel is added to each precoded code channel or channel, and the two interleaved data streams that have been processed are transmitted on a MIMO channel; wherein the different code channels are multiplied by different spreading codes during the spectrum spreading operation.   
     
     
         2 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ein inter-layer interleaving is performed for the two data streams, so that bits of each data stream among the two data streams are distributed to different layers among the two layers, and for a part of or all modulation symbols comprised in the two layers, modulation symbols on different layers among the two layers of a same code channel at a same time come from different data streams among the two data streams, and bits in a same modulation symbol come from a same data stream.
